Grupo Televisa shares closed at $2.80, marking a gain of +1.08% on the trading day. The stock is trading between identified support at $2.66 and resistance at $2.94, reflecting a period of consolidation. The modest advance comes amid cautious market sentiment and mixed signals from the broader media sector.

Volume patterns during the session appeared to be in line with normal trading activity, suggesting that the price increase was not driven by an unusual surge in participation. The media and entertainment sector has been facing headwinds from shifting advertising trends and currency volatility, particularly for companies with significant exposure to the Mexican peso. Grupo Televisa, as a leading Spanish-language media conglomerate, continues to navigate these challenges while seeking growth through its content and streaming initiatives. The +1.08% move from the prior close of approximately $2.77 to $2.80 represents a modest recovery after recent weakness. The stock has been trading in a relatively narrow range over the past few weeks, with the price oscillating near the lower end of its longer-term trading band. Key drivers behind the day’s advance may include bargain hunting after the stock approached its support zone, as well as broad market stability. However, no specific catalyst was reported, and the move appears technical in nature. From a technical perspective, the stock is testing the lower boundary of its established range. The support level at $2.66 has held during recent dips, providing a floor for the price. On the upside, resistance at $2.94 remains the first significant barrier that could confirm a change in short-term momentum. Price action patterns show a series of lower highs and lower lows over the past month, which may indicate a slight bearish bias, though the current bounce could be an attempt to reverse that trend. Regarding technical indicators, the Relative Strength Index (RSI) likely sits in the mid-30s to low-40s range, reflecting a slightly oversold condition without being extreme. Moving averages—such as the 50-day and 200-day—are likely sloping downward, suggesting a longer-term downtrend remains intact. Volume has been generally stable, without signs of accumulation or distribution. The stock’s ability to hold above $2.66 will be critical to avoid further erosion, while a push through $2.94 could signal a potential trend shift. Looking ahead, Grupo Televisa’s price action may take several paths depending on broader market conditions and company-specific developments. If the stock continues to respect the $2.66 support level, it could attempt to rebound toward the $2.94 resistance, where selling pressure may increase. A sustained move above resistance might open the door to the next psychological level around $3.00. Conversely, a breakdown below $2.66 could lead to a test of deeper support near $2.50 or lower, which could occur if the media sector deteriorates or if the company disappoints in its upcoming financial reports. Key factors that could influence future performance include quarterly earnings, changes in advertising demand, regulatory shifts in Mexico, and the broader economic outlook. Investors should monitor volume patterns and price action around the support and resistance levels for clues about the next directional move.
